Benefits of Office Window Film for Edmond Businesses:

Energy Savings – Window film helps to reduce heat gain and loss through the windows which results in significant energy savings.

Security – Security films are designed to hold shattered glass together in the event of a breakage. This prevents injuries and damage to your office fixtures and furnishings.

Privacy – Window film can be used to create privacy in areas where it is needed such as conference rooms, private offices, or waiting rooms.

Aesthetics – Decorative films can be used to create a custom look and frost films or etched films can provide privacy without sacrificing the natural light.

Glare and UV Protection – Our office window film blocks out 99% of the harmful UV rays which is what fades and destroys your office fixtures and furnishings. It also reduces the glare which makes for a much more productive employee and a happier customer.

Safety Benefits of Security Window Film

By Blog, Privacy Window Film

We have been talking about the many advantages of having a home window security film in our house. While we already know its ability to reduce glare and save costs, we will discuss its safety benefits in this article. Security window film for homes retains shattered glass throughout the lifespan of your window, protecting its occupants from personal injuries and stopping broken glass from damaging interior surfaces. Home window security film has a protective coating that is applied directly onto the surface of standard glass windows and provides protection against damage caused by impacts. Here is the top list of why investing in security window film for homes is the best move ever.

Accident Protection

As glass shatters into sharp pieces that are dangerous to people and property, safety window films offer protection against the hazards by reducing the risk of injury caused by broken glass shards. Having safety window films mitigates the danger posed by broken glass. The engineered safety film adheres firmly to the surface of the glass, keeping the glass together and preventing it from flying away.  

Protection from Crime and Vandalism

Bad people sometimes crash through the window to gain access to a house or office. Installing home window security film will help deter them by preventing the glass from breaking with the help of shatterproof film on the inside of your glass doors and windows. 

Weather Protection

Storms can create damage to buildings by picking up rocks and debris or knocking down trees which can break the glass on impact. With the help of security window film for homes, it holds the film in place during high winds to prevent it from being blown off. They transfer the force of wind directly into the frame, absorbing and dispersing energy while protecting the glass.

Ways to know it’s time to change window tint in Edmond, OK

By Blog

Solar film for home windows not only protects us from UV rays but also gives us some privacy while we are in the comfort of our homes. It serves various purposes and looks great on building windows as well. When sun protection film for house windows becomes old, or overly scratched, however, it may stress the eye and no longer serve its purpose. Because of this, home and building owners should learn how to remove old window tints using effective methods. In addition, the elements of wear and teak take a toll on window tint, and it, therefore, loses its value. As a precaution, it has to be removed and replaced as its lifespan, therefore, depends on its quality, weather elements, and the quality of the installation.

Reasons for Tint Removal:

Bubbling

Besides looking horrible, the bubbling film cannot be fixed. While most people try filing this by peeling the tint at the point of bubbling they may end up dealing with a bigger mess of removing tint glue and tint portions. It is often caused by failing adhesive, which actually makes it easier to remove with little hassle. If you want to check with the experts on window tinting, check out the solar film for home windows. 

Discoloration

Regardless of the color of your window tint, it eventually turns a purplish shade, and it may be a good idea to replace it. The tint loses its ability to block UV rays, and this issue may, therefore, be more than aesthetic. Discoloration comes about due to the breakdown of dyes and is irreparable. 

Aesthetic

Whenever the tint gets old, it tends to lose color, and removing it may be the only option. There may be a need to change the look of building windows, and this, therefore, involves removing the tint when it’s still in pristine condition. This can be messy as the adhesive could still be strong, and this could require tricks on tint removal. Effective methods of tint removal help building owners cut down on tint removal costs. All they need is a can-do attitude, some free time, and the required tools for the job. The tools needed for DIY tint removal can be found in their toolbox or garage, and getting the job done will probably take a single afternoon. While most of the methods of window tint removal involve scraping or using a heating device, let’s take a look at some of these effective methods of removing old window tint.

Hair Dryer

Hairdryers are effective at removing old window tint from house windows, especially in chilly seasons. The heat produced makes it easy to peel off the tint. In addition, finding the right temperature to work with is essential, as too much heat will end up breaking large windows and creating a mess that would be hard to clean.

Steamer Removal

For building owners who may not know how to remove window film, this method may be a good starting point. By steaming the window for a few minutes, the adhesive melts, and the tint peels off easily. It also distributes heat more efficiently and therefore eliminates the risk of burning the tint. 

Solar Peel

Solar peel is a chemical method of removing old tints. It leaves the window sparkling clean, and you probably won’t need a window tint removal spray to clean the windows. Taking necessary precautions like wearing a mask is essential to avoid inhaling the toxic fumes produced by the ammonia solution. The Pros and Cons of Getting a Solar Window Film in Edmond,OK

By Blog

With the rise of using green energy and becoming efficient and sustainable, builders and remodelers are looking at solar film for home windows as a cost-effective solution for boosting home efficiencies and reducing costs for clients. Applied to the window, sun protection film for house windows acts as a solar shield, blocking up to 80% of the sun’s heat and boosting a home’s efficiency.

Lack of awareness, misperceptions and the small additional cost is impeding the category’s growth. 

Here are the Pros that you need to know in installing solar film for home windows:

  1. Window film can cut utility costs by 30% to 40 % and at $6 to $14 per square foot, making it much cheaper than replacing windows. 
  2. Solar films block 99% of UV light that fades furniture, and with better technologies, now do it without looking reflective or dark.
  3. Films add security and utility programs offer rebates for window films. 
  4. Sun protection film for house windows can make a low-cost new window more efficient compared to other types.

By managing the transmission of UV radiation, far-and-near-infrared (IR), and visible light from the sun, solar film for home windows creates energy efficiency and savings on heating and cooling costs.

By turning away the sun’s powerful rays, building managers and property owners can eliminate hotspots within a building, and insulate windows and glass from heat loss. When it comes to solar heat entering a building, more than half is infrared light, yet over 40% is in the visible light range.

Conventional window films lower both to provide good sun control performance. In addition, there are wavelength-selective films that are now available and designed to block specific regions of the solar light spectrum, from infrared to ultraviolet. These films can be virtually clear, rejecting a very high percentage of IR while still allowing a very high percentage of natural daylight into the interior of the building.
